Kilwin's Chocolates and Ice Cream Franchise

Kilwin's Chocolates and Ice Cream was established more than 60 years ago, the company is dedicated to offering the best confectionery and ice cream that customers will ever enjoy. Kilwin's shoppes offer handmade chocolates, hand paddled fudge, our original recipe ice cream, waffle cones, caramel apples, caramel corn and brittles and much, much more! Kilwin's shoppes offer customers an impressive selection of fine confections and ice cream, all in an enjoyable, service-oriented atmosphere.

Facts & Figures

Liquid capital required
$100,000
Net worth required
$500,000
Investment
$330,000 - $550,000
Franchise fee
$40,000
Units in operation
75

Overview

In 1947 Don and Katy Kilwin opened Kilwin's Bakery in Petoskey, Michigan. Soon after opening the bakery, the Kilwins began making candy. Six years later the Kilwins sold their bakery to focus on candy making full-time, and in 1978 sold the candy business to Wayne and Lorene Rose. The Roses began offering Kilwin's franchises in 1981. Today Kilwin's Chocolates, now owned by Don and Robin McCarty, sells chocolates, fudge and ice cream from shops located in malls and strip centers across the country.
